Are gas expenses considered deductible expenses for cryptocurrency businesses?
In the context of cryptocurrency businesses, can gas expenses be considered as deductible expenses? How does the tax treatment differ for gas expenses compared to other expenses incurred in running a cryptocurrency business?
9 answers
- Edwards MacMillanSep 13, 2023 · 2 years agoGas expenses in cryptocurrency businesses can be considered as deductible expenses, but the tax treatment may vary depending on the jurisdiction. In general, gas expenses incurred for transaction fees, smart contract execution, and other blockchain operations can be deducted as business expenses. However, it is important to keep proper records and consult with a tax professional to ensure compliance with local tax laws.
